The Google Slides app comes preloaded with a set of default Google fonts, and if you are looking for more options, then in a few steps, you can access the entire Google font collection of 1400+ fonts and add specific Fonts to Google Slides. The Google font family comprises over 1400 fonts, with various font styles and scripts to suit every need. While this might appear to be a limitation at first glance, it is not. But there are external font add-ons like Extensis that you can use, which I will cover later in the article. You cannot add or upload non-Google fonts from your computer to Google Slides. You can use only Google fonts in your Google Slide presentations. There are a few things you should know about fonts in Google Slides.
